Pottery: unidentified London pottery
Buff earthenware, tin-glazed, and painted in blue. Circular with a narrow sloping rim, curved sides and flat centre. Decorated in the middle with three stylized flowers (perhaps irises) and two long jagged leaves, and round the rim with four four-petalled flowerheads alternating with four groups of three leaf tips. A pair with C.1362B-1928
History note: From an unidentified village near Cambridge; Mr Morley, a Cambridge dealer, from whom purchased in 1893 or 1894 by Dr J.W.L. Glaisher, FRS, Trinity College, Cambridge
